« on: March 20, 2016, 1759 UTC »
Been watching the Viking beacon drift up in frequency as the day warms up
4095.955 9:10 am
4095.978. 9:20 am
4095.966 9:35 am
4096.040 9:50 am
4096.085 10:10 am
4096.100 10:30 am
